Output 8c61b2ca0363dd1189f47bce7f176db6149bcd2128e0b297177532fc61e6ebc5:21
- value
- 868370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b53a43f3330a0edd9e104333802c97bac9d7a775 OP_EQUAL
- address
- 3JDG2coVgto4n34rqFVPU6ZGumDSYzAgUG
- transaction
- 8c61b2ca0363dd1189f47bce7f176db6149bcd2128e0b297177532fc61e6ebc5
- confirmations
- 208614
- spent
- true